Frequently Asked Questions
QWhat is the difference between ASTM A105 and ASTM A105N?
ASTM A105 is a standard carbon steel specification for forged piping components, while ASTM A105N designates the same material that has undergone normalizing heat treatment, which improves toughness and mechanical properties for demanding applications.
QWhen should stainless steel grades like 316L or 904L be selected over carbon steel?
Stainless steel grades such as 316L and 904L are recommended when the application involves corrosive media, high humidity environments, or chemical processing. 904L in particular offers superior resistance to sulfuric acid and chloride-induced corrosion.
QWhat are the typical applications for alloy steel grades F91 and F92?
ASTM A182 F91 and F92 are chromium-molybdenum alloy steels designed for high-temperature, high-pressure service, commonly used in power generation plants, boiler systems, and steam pipelines where creep resistance is critical.
QWhat is the difference between RF, FF, and FTJ sealing faces?
RF (Raised Face) is the most common type, concentrating bolt load on a smaller gasket area for a reliable seal. FF (Flat Face) is used when mating with cast iron or non-metallic flanges to avoid bending stress. FTJ (Female and Tongue Joint) provides a self-aligning, high-integrity seal suitable for critical or high-pressure services.
QWhat does the ASTM A350 LF2 / LF3 designation indicate?
ASTM A350 LF2 and LF3 are low-temperature carbon steel grades for forged piping components. The "LF" stands for "Low temperature, Fine grain." These grades are impact tested at low temperatures, making them suitable for cryogenic and sub-zero service conditions.
QAre duplex stainless steel grades such as F51 and F53 suitable for offshore applications?
Yes. ASTM A182 F51 (Duplex 2205) and F53 (Super Duplex 2507) offer an excellent combination of high strength and outstanding resistance to pitting, crevice corrosion, and stress corrosion cracking, making them ideal choices for offshore oil and gas, seawater handling, and marine environments.
